Critical Care Nursing 

Multidisciplinary teams work together to deliver care to those who are the sickest and most at risk, including patients with cardiovascular, respiratory, gastrointestinal, neurological, peripheral vascular and general medical/surgical disorders.

OSU Medical Center is at the forefront of leading-edge advances, such as mechanical cardiac assistance devices and robotic-assisted mid-CAB surgery techniques. We're also home to the OSU Comprehensive Transplant Center, a local and national leader in the field of transplantation for nearly four decades.

As a critical care nurse, you will develop and cultivate a broad range of sophisticated clinical skills and experience including: CRRT, cardiac assist devices, mechanical ventilation, IABP, crisis management, invasive hemodynamic monitoring and neuro invasive monitoring. These skills, along with enhanced crisis management expertise, provide a strong basis for career growth.
